Choosing the right seasoning blend depends on your cooking habits, flavor preferences, and dietary needs. To make an informed choice, consider these key factors that influence how well a blend will fit into your kitchen.Flavor Profile and Versatility
Identify whether you prefer bold, smoky, spicy, or herbaceous flavors. Versatile blends like all-purpose seasonings work well across various dishes, making them great for everyday cooking. If you enjoy specific cuisines, look for blends tailored to those, such as Cajun or Mediterranean styles. Balancing flavor intensity with flexibility ensures you get more use out of your purchase, avoiding blends that are too niche or overpowering for your needs.
Ingredients and Health Considerations
Check ingredient lists for additives, preservatives, and salt content. Salt-free or low-sodium blends are ideal for those managing health conditions or reducing salt intake, but they may require additional seasoning for flavor. High-quality ingredients like dried herbs, spices, and natural flavorings tend to give better taste and aroma. Avoid blends with artificial flavors or fillers if you prioritize natural, clean ingredients in your cooking.
Packaging and Ease of Use
Look for packaging that keeps spices fresh, such as airtight jars or resealable pouches. Consider the size—larger containers offer better value but may go unused if you cook infrequently. Shaker jars can simplify seasoning during cooking, while pre-measured packets or smaller jars are better for occasional use. Ease of use influences how often you’ll incorporate the blend into your dishes and impacts overall value.
Price and Value
While premium blends often deliver more complex flavors, budget-friendly options like Badia provide great value for everyday seasoning. Consider how often you’ll use the product—frequent cooks benefit from purchasing larger sizes or multi-pack sets. Conversely, trying a small jar first can be wise if you’re experimenting with new flavors. Finding a balance between cost and quality helps ensure you don’t overspend on blends you’ll rarely use.
Specialty and Dietary Needs
If you have specific dietary restrictions, such as gluten-free, keto, or vegan diets, verify that the seasoning blend aligns with these needs. Specialty blends like Cajun or Paleo can enhance particular dishes but may not suit all dietary preferences. Additionally, some blends are designed for specific cooking methods, like grilling or roasting, which can influence your choice depending on your preferred style of cooking.
Frequently Asked Questions
Are salt-free seasoning blends as flavorful as regular blends?
Salt-free blends can be flavorful, especially when made with high-quality herbs and spices, but they often require additional seasoning to achieve the same level of taste as salted blends. They are a great choice if you’re watching your salt intake or cooking for someone with dietary restrictions. To maximize flavor, consider adding other seasonings like citrus, vinegar, or aromatic herbs alongside your salt-free blend.
Should I buy a large jar or smaller packages of seasoning blends?
Choosing between large jars and smaller packages depends on how often you cook and your storage space. Larger jars tend to offer better value and are ideal for frequent cooks who use seasoning regularly. Smaller packages are better for trying new flavors or if you cook infrequently, preventing waste. Also, consider packaging that preserves freshness to keep your spices potent over time.
Can I use seasoning blends for all types of dishes?
Most seasoning blends are versatile enough for a wide range of dishes, from meats and vegetables to soups and salads. However, some are specifically formulated for particular cuisines or cooking methods, such as BBQ rubs or seafood seasonings. Check the flavor profile and intended use to ensure the blend complements your typical dishes, avoiding disappointment or overpowering flavors.
Is it worth paying more for premium seasoning blends?
Premium blends often feature more complex and nuanced flavors, making them worthwhile if you value gourmet taste or cook frequently. They may also use higher-quality ingredients with fewer additives. However, for everyday use or casual cooking, budget-friendly options like Badia provide excellent value without sacrificing flavor. Weigh your taste expectations and usage frequency when deciding.
How long do seasoning blends last before losing flavor?
Most dried seasoning blends retain their best flavor for about 1 to 3 years when stored in a cool, dark place. Over time, spices can lose potency, so it’s worth checking the expiration date and replacing them as needed. Proper storage in airtight containers can extend their freshness and flavor, ensuring your dishes continue to taste vibrant and flavorful.
